NY I80412 April 19, 2002 CLA-2-63:RR:NC:TA:351 I80412 CATEGORY: Classification TARIFF NO.: 6307.90.9889 Ms. Cheryl Santos CVS/Pharmacy One CVS Drive Woonsocket, RI 02895 RE: The tariff classification of a binder from China. Dear Ms. Santos: In your letter dated March 28, 2002 you requested a tariff classification ruling. The sample is being returned as requested. The sample submitted is a 3-ring binder, item number 184310. It is made of a plastic board base covered on the exterior sides with polyester woven fabric. In its open position, the left side has a pencil pouch attached. The pouch is constructed of textile fabric with a zippered closure. The upper sides of the pouch are attached with an elastic fabric to create a gusset type pocket. The right side contains a metal base with three metal rings attached. The applicable subheading for the binder will be 6307.90.9889, Harmonized Tariff Schedule of the United States (HTS), which provides for other made up articles . . . Other. The rate of duty will be 7 percent ad valorem. This ruling is being issued under the provisions of Part 177 of the Customs Regulations (19 C.F.R. 177).
